Coffee is one of the most popular drinks in the world, and the variety of coffee beans and the altitude have a significant impact on the taste and quality of coffee. In this article, we will explore the secrets of high-altitude coffee beans. First, let's take a look at the different varieties of coffee beans. Currently, the two main types of coffee beans on the market are Arabica and Robusta. Arabica beans are generally considered to be high-quality, delicate and aromatic, while Robusta is stronger, bitter but contains more caffeine. Both varieties can grow in high mountain areas and have different characteristics. Secondly, the altitude has a significant impact on coffee beans. Generally speaking, coffee grown at higher altitudes tends to be of better quality. This is because the fruits grown in a lower temperature and less oxygen environment will become more intense, more acidic, and have a complex and rich taste. This is why coffee beans grown in high mountains are often considered top-quality coffee. In addition, high-altitude planting also helps control pests and diseases during the growth of coffee trees. Since higher altitude areas usually have lower temperatures, pest and disease activity is reduced, thus reducing the need for farmers to use chemical pesticides and insecticides. This is not only environmentally friendly, but also helps to maintain the pure and natural flavor of coffee beans. In summary, variety and altitude are important factors that affect the quality and taste of high-altitude coffee beans.
